Step 2: Understand the Fantasy Hockey Rules

Read the official fantasy hockey rules on your chosen platform. This will help you understand how points are awarded for game actions (goals, assists, saves, penalty minutes, etc.).

Learn the structure of tournaments and leagues. Some leagues may be paid, while others are free.

Pay attention to team roster restrictions (e.g. number of players at each position, budget restrictions).

Step 3: Create Your Team

Once registered, log in to your account and select the option to create a team.

You will be asked to select players for your fantasy hockey team. Choose from a list of available hockey players based on their current form, statistics, and upcoming games.

Consider the budget you have been given for purchasing players. You will have to balance star players with those who are in good form but are cheaper.

Collect players for all positions (forwards, defensemen, goalies). Typically, you will need to assemble a team of 10-12 players.

Step 4: Picking Players for Your Team

Forwards: Pick players who score goals and make assists frequently.

Defenders: Look for players who block shots, make assists, and score points.

Goalies: Pick players who have a consistent record and can earn points for saves and winning games.

Look at upcoming games, try to pick players who play against weak teams.

Step 5: Creating a Fantasy Hockey Strategy

Balance the roster: It is important to balance star players with those who can bring more value for less money.

Follow the news: Play according to the situation - if a player is injured or not in the starting lineup, replace him.

Use trends: Follow the latest news, as trends play, such as players with good statistics over the last 5 games.

Flexibility: Remember that your strategy should be flexible to adjust to changes in team rosters and player form.

Step 6: Monitor and Change Your Roster

Monitor the performance of your selected players in real matches. The platform will update the players' stats, awarding you points for their performance.

If players are not performing well or are injured, change them in your roster.

Use "transfers" or "trades" to improve your team based on the players' current form or matches.

Update your roster before each match if necessary.

Step 7: Join Tournaments and Leagues

Once you have created your team, select the tournament or league you want to participate in. Some leagues may require an entry fee, while others will be free.

Enter the tournament and monitor the results.

Check the rules of each league to make sure all players meet the requirements (for example, if the player limit for each position is not exceeded).

Step 8: Keep track of points and positions

On the fantasy sports platform, you will see your team's results, which are updated after each match.

Keep an eye on the leaderboard to see how you compare to other players.

If you are leading or at the top of the leaderboard, continue with your strategy. If not, try to improve your lineup by making changes to your team.
